  • Publish and manage your APIs with Azure API Management

    Use API management to control who uses your APIs, to enforce usage policies, and to present a professional front-end to developers using the API.

    Learning objectives

    In this module, you will:

    • Create an Azure API gateway
    • Import an API to the API gateway
    • Publish an API ready for developer access
    • Call an API with a subscription key

  • Activate spatial audio for your HoloLens 2 application

    Learn about spatial audio to enhance your learning experience. Explores the use of spatial audio by integrating it to a HoloLens 2 application.

    Learning objectives

    By the end of this module, you’ll be able to:

    • Import the Mixed Reality Toolkit (MRTK).
    • Import and enable the Microsoft Spatializer plugin and also enable the spatial audio on your workstation.
    • Spatialize the button interaction sounds and use an audio clip to test spatialized button interaction.
    • Spatialize audio from a video source and try out your app on a HoloLens 2 or in the Unity editor. You’ll see and hear the video, and the audio from the video is spatialized.
    • Enable and disable spatialization at run time, test out the app on a HoloLens 2 or in the Unity editor. In the app, you can now click the button to activate and deactivate spatialization of the audio.
